● Step 2: Laser beam exposure
Expose the photosensitive drum with laser beams to form a static latent image.
The static latent image is formed by laser beam scanning that neutralizes or strips negative
potentials on the scanned parts.

■ Development block
The static latent image formed on the photosensitive drum is visualized by toner deposited in
this block.
● Step 3: Development
Toner is deposited on the static latent image formed on the photosensitive drum.
Toner is then charged negatively through friction between the developing cylinder and the
developing blade surface. The DC bias is applied to the developing cylinder to generate
potential difference from the photosensitive drum. When the negatively charged toner
contacts the photosensitive drum, it is deposited on the static latent image due to potential
difference between the drum and the developing cylinder.
